The essay explores a literary phenomenon born on the digital platform TikTok: books that make you cry. It is a large constellation of texts characterized by the narration of traumatic situations. The books that make us cry have achieved a certain gender stability, present characterizing indicators and now have a defined canon and their own classics, starting from A Little Life by H. Yanagihara. These texts adapt the sensation novel and at the same time incorporate the narrative logic of some segments of fanfiction. Ultimately, books that make us cry are not only a digital success but also one of the literary phenomena with which the Internet is building its literature and therefore the literature of the future.
